Sans Rounded Upli 7 is a very bold, wide, monoline, upright, normal x-height font visually similar to 'Artegra Soft' by Artegra, 'Como' by Dharma Type, and 'Nexa Round' by Fontfabric (names referenced only for comparison).

A heavy, rounded sans with consistently thick strokes and generously softened corners throughout. Forms lean toward squarish geometry—rounds often read as rounded-rectangles—creating a sturdy, blocky silhouette with smooth, even curves and minimal contrast. Counters are relatively open for the weight, and many joins and terminals are fully radiused, giving letters a molded, pill-like finish. The overall rhythm is compact and stable, with simple construction and clear separation between characters in text.

Well-suited to branding and logotypes that need a friendly, high-impact voice, as well as posters, packaging, and bold UI or signage moments where quick recognition matters. It performs best at display sizes, where its rounded geometry and chunky shapes read clearly and create a confident, approachable texture.

The letterforms project a cheerful, approachable tone that feels lighthearted and slightly toy-like despite the substantial weight. Its rounded edges and squarish curves suggest a mid-century/retro display sensibility, lending warmth and friendliness to headlines and short phrases.

The design appears intended to provide a highly legible, attention-grabbing rounded sans with a warm, playful character. By combining substantial stroke weight with softened, geometric construction, it aims to feel both sturdy and inviting for modern display typography.

Distinctive rounded-rectangle bowls and counters create a strong, logo-like presence. The numerals follow the same softened, geometric logic, and the overall texture in paragraphs is dense and bold, favoring impact over delicacy.
